The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Mary Hutton, born in 1803 in Peterhead, Aberdeenshire, consisted of 2 members. Mary was the head of the household,
During the period, also present in the household was Mary's Nephew, James McKinnon, born in 1842 in Peterhead, Aberdeenshire, Scotland.
